The Document Support Specialist will provide support in the areas of data collection, archiving, analysis, and reporting to support operational needs of the Copy Center department. They will use various techniques and problem-solving methodologies to increase efficiencies and improve departmental processes. A portion of this role will be programming variable data customer letters using vendor specific software.
Responsibilities
- Analyzing, interpreting, importing / exporting, and manipulating data across various company systems.
- Establishing and maintaining system design documentation which will include dataflow, workflow, and business processes.
- Supporting departmental management in all data and reporting needs.
- Designing, enhancing, and maintaining reports, Excel, and other reporting tools and applications
- Reconciliation of monthly departmental reporting
- Provide support to solve problems associated with operational processes and procedures to internal customers.
- Provide first level support for new / existing departmental procedures, protocols and / or technologies.
- Refer problems to appropriate support level, when necessary, to ensure timely resolution and prevention of future problem incidents.
- Maintaining daily statistics on department performance.
- Utilize department equipment, system, and software
